В настоящее время безопасность в сети Интернет является одним из основных приоритетов для многих пользователей. Приватность и защита данных находятся под угрозой из-за растущего количества кибератак и нежелательного слежения со стороны провайдеров и государства. Однако с помощью OpenVPN можно создать свой собственный безопасный сервер на базе открытого программного обеспечения.
OpenVPN — это кросс-платформенное приложение, которое позволяет устанавливать виртуальные частные сети (VPN). Оно использует шифрование для защиты данных и обеспечения анонимности пользователя. Открытый исходный код приложения позволяет каждому желающему создать свой собственный VPN-сервер и управлять им полностью самостоятельно.
Создание VPN-сервера с помощью OpenVPN предоставляет множество преимуществ. Во-первых, это повышенная безопасность, поскольку при использовании шифрования данные пользователя становятся недоступными для хакеров и злоумышленников. Во-вторых, это сохранение приватности, поскольку VPN-сервер маскирует IP-адрес пользователя, делая его активность в интернете анонимной.
Создание OpenVPN-сервера своими руками — это процесс, который требует некоторых технических навыков, но в целом не слишком сложен. Существуют многочисленные руководства и туториалы, которые могут помочь вам начать. Вы можете выбрать операционную систему для установки OpenVPN и следовать пошаговым инструкциям для его настройки.
Независимость и контроль над данными — вот то, что предлагает OpenVPN. Создав свой собственный VPN-сервер, вы получите возможность обеспечить безопасность и приватность своих данных в сети Интернет. Это позволит вам доступиться к онлайн-ресурсам без ограничений и снизить риск потенциальных угроз для вашей онлайн-активности.
- Что такое OpenVPN и зачем он нужен?
- Почему стоит создать свой OpenVPN сервер?
- Заключение
- Шаги по созданию OpenVPN сервера с нуля
- Шаг 1: Установка и настройка OpenVPN
- Шаг 2: Сгенерируйте сертификаты
- Шаг 3: Настройка конфигурационных файлов
- Шаг 4: Запуск и проверка OpenVPN сервера
- Шаг 5: Дополнительная настройка и обслуживание
- Установка и настройка сервера
- Создание и установка сертификатов
- Настройка клиентских устройств
- Преимущества и возможности своего OpenVPN сервера
- Основные рекомендации по безопасности настройки OpenVPN сервера
- Заключение
Что такое OpenVPN и зачем он нужен?
Зачем же нам понадобился такой VPN-сервер? Существует несколько важных причин. Во-первых, OpenVPN обеспечивает конфиденциальность, защищая ваши данные от прослушивания и перехвата третьими лицами. Это особенно актуально при использовании открытых Wi-Fi сетей, где ваша информация может быть уязвима.
Во-вторых, OpenVPN позволяет обойти географические ограничения и получить доступ к контенту, который может быть недоступен в вашей стране или регионе. Например, вы можете подключиться к серверу OpenVPN в другой стране и получить доступ к стриминговым платформам, новостным сайтам или социальным сетям, которые ограничены в вашей локации.
Почему стоит создать свой OpenVPN сервер?
Контроль над безопасностью
Одной из основных причин создания своего OpenVPN сервера является контроль над уровнем безопасности. Когда вы создаете свой собственный сервер, вы имеете полный контроль над настройками безопасности, включая выбор алгоритмов шифрования, длину ключей и доступные протоколы. Это позволяет вам создать наиболее надежное и безопасное соединение, соответствующее вашим потребностям и требованиям.
Конфиденциальность и анонимность
Создание своего OpenVPN сервера обеспечивает вам высокий уровень конфиденциальности и анонимности. Ваш трафик будет шифроваться по самым современным и надежным алгоритмам, что защитит вас от прослушивания и перехвата данных третьими лицами. Более того, ваш IP-адрес будет скрыт, что позволит вам анонимно и безопасно пользоваться Интернетом, особенно в случаях, когда вы подключаетесь к общедоступным Wi-Fi сетям или пребываете в странах с ограниченным доступом к некоторым сайтам.
Гибкость и масштабируемость
Создание собственного OpenVPN сервера дает вам гибкость и возможность масштабировать его в соответствии с вашими потребностями. Вы можете настроить сервер так, чтобы он поддерживал нужное количество подключений и обеспечивал необходимую пропускную способность. Это особенно важно для предприятий и организаций, которые нуждаются в безопасных удаленных соединениях для своих сотрудников.
Заключение
Создание своего OpenVPN сервера имеет ряд преимуществ, включая контроль над безопасностью, повышенную конфиденциальность и анонимность, а также гибкость и масштабируемость. Это отличное решение для тех, кто ценит свою онлайн безопасность и хочет иметь полный контроль над своим сетевым соединением.
Шаги по созданию OpenVPN сервера с нуля
Шаг 1: Установка и настройка OpenVPN
Первым шагом является установка и настройка сервера OpenVPN на вашем хостинге или виртуальной машине. Для этого вам понадобится доступ к командной строке. Следуйте инструкциям вашего провайдера хостинга или виртуальной машины, чтобы установить необходимые компоненты и настроить OpenVPN.
Шаг 2: Сгенерируйте сертификаты
Следующим шагом является генерация сертификатов, которые будут использоваться для аутентификации клиентов, подключающихся к вашему OpenVPN серверу. Вы можете использовать утилиту Easy-RSA для генерации сертификатов. Помимо сертификатов, вам также потребуется создать ключи для шифрования данных. Эти сертификаты и ключи будут использоваться для обеспечения безопасности вашей VPN.
Шаг 3: Настройка конфигурационных файлов
После генерации сертификатов и ключей, вам нужно настроить конфигурационные файлы для вашего OpenVPN сервера. Настройки в файле server.conf определяют параметры вашей VPN, такие как порт, протокол, режим работы и маршрутизация. Также вы можете настроить правила безопасности с помощью файрвола, чтобы ограничить доступ клиентов к ресурсам вашей VPN.
Шаг 4: Запуск и проверка OpenVPN сервера
Когда вы закончили настройку конфигурационных файлов, вы можете запустить OpenVPN сервер. Убедитесь, что вы находитесь в директории с установленным OpenVPN, и запустите команду для запуска сервера. После запуска сервера вы можете проверить его работоспособность, подключившись к серверу с помощью клиента OpenVPN со своего компьютера или мобильного устройства.
Шаг 5: Дополнительная настройка и обслуживание
После успешного запуска OpenVPN сервера вы можете провести дополнительную настройку и обслуживание для улучшения его безопасности и производительности. Это может включать в себя настройку двухфакторной аутентификации, мониторинг и журналирование, а также резервное копирование и обновление сертификатов и ключей.
Создание своего OpenVPN сервера с нуля может показаться сложным процессом, но следуя этим шагам и правильно настраивая сервер, вы сможете наслаждаться безопасным и защищенным доступом к вашей виртуальной сети из любой точки мира.
Установка и настройка сервера
Прежде чем начать установку и настройку сервера, вам понадобится виртуальный сервер или выделенный сервер с установленной операционной системой Linux. Это может быть VPS (Virtual Private Server), который можно арендовать у различных провайдеров. Кроме того, вам также понадобятся базовые знания работы с командной строкой Linux.
Первым шагом в установке и настройке сервера OpenVPN является установка самого программного обеспечения. Существуют различные способы установки OpenVPN, в зависимости от операционной системы, однако наиболее распространенным подходом является использование пакетного менеджера вашей операционной системы.
- Для операционных систем на базе Debian или Ubuntu вы можете установить OpenVPN с помощью команды: sudo apt-get install openvpn
- Для операционных систем на базе CentOS или Fedora вы можете использовать команду: sudo yum install openvpn
После успешной установки OpenVPN вам необходимо создать ключи и сертификаты, которые будут использоваться для аутентификации клиентов, которые подключаются к вашему серверу. Для этого вы можете использовать утилиту Easy-RSA, которая поставляется вместе с пакетом OpenVPN. Установите Easy-RSA и выполните команды для создания ключей:
- Скопируйте каталог Easy-RSA в каталог с установленным OpenVPN: cp -r /usr/share/easy-rsa /etc/openvpn/easy-rsa
- Перейдите в каталог Easy-RSA: cd /etc/openvpn/easy-rsa
- Инициализируйте переменные окружения: ./easyrsa init-pki
- Создайте корневой сертификат: ./easyrsa build-ca
- Создайте сертификат сервера: ./easyrsa gen-req server nopass
- Подпишите сертификат сервера вашим корневым сертификатом: ./easyrsa sign-req server server
После создания ключей и сертификатов вам необходимо настроить файл конфигурации OpenVPN, который будет определять параметры работы сервера. Наиболее важные параметры, которые требуется настроить, включают IP-адрес и порт сервера, протокол передачи данных и маршруты для клиентов.
В общем, процесс установки и настройки сервера OpenVPN включает в себя несколько шагов, включая установку программного обеспечения, создание ключей и сертификатов, а также настройку файла конфигурации. При правильной настройке и использовании OpenVPN вы сможете безопасно и конфиденциально обмениваться данными между вашим устройством и удаленной сетью.
Создание и установка сертификатов
Существует несколько методов для создания и установки сертификатов в OpenVPN. Один из самых распространенных способов — использование инструмента Easy-RSA. Этот инструмент позволяет сгенерировать все необходимые файлы сертификатов и ключей, а затем установить их на сервере и клиентах.
Для создания сертификатов с помощью Easy-RSA, вам нужно установить этот инструмент на своем сервере. После установки вы можете перейти к генерации сертификатов с помощью следующей команды:
./easyrsa build-ca
Эта команда создаст корневой сертификат (CA) и приватный ключ для вашего сервера. Затем вы можете создать сертификаты и ключи для каждого клиента с помощью команды:
./easyrsa build-client-full client1
Здесь «client1» — это имя клиента, для которого вы создаете сертификат. Вы можете использовать любое имя, которое вам нравится.
После генерации сертификатов и ключей, вы должны установить их на сервере и клиентах. Для сервера, вы должны скопировать файлы сертификата, ключей и корневого сертификата в соответствующие директории OpenVPN. Для клиентов, вы должны скопировать файлы сертификата, ключей и корневого сертификата на их компьютеры или устройства.
После установки сертификатов и ключей, вы должны настроить конфигурационные файлы OpenVPN на сервере и клиентах, чтобы они использовали созданные сертификаты и ключи. Теперь ваш сервер OpenVPN будет готов к безопасному подключению клиентов и передаче зашифрованных данных!
Настройка клиентских устройств
Для успешного подключения клиентских устройств к OpenVPN серверу необходимо правильно настроить соответствующие параметры на клиентской машине. В этой статье мы рассмотрим основные этапы настройки клиентских устройств для работы с OpenVPN.
Первым шагом является установка клиентского приложения OpenVPN на ваше устройство. Вы можете найти соответствующую версию приложения для вашей операционной системы на официальном сайте OpenVPN. После установки приложения, запустите его и перейдите к следующему шагу.
Далее необходимо загрузить конфигурационный файл OpenVPN с сервера. Этот файл содержит все необходимые параметры для установки соединения с сервером. Обычно конфигурационный файл имеет расширение .ovpn. Скачайте файл и сохраните его в удобном для вас месте на клиентском устройстве.
Затем откройте клиентское приложение OpenVPN и выберите опцию «Импортировать конфигурацию». Укажите путь к загруженному ранее конфигурационному файлу и импортируйте его. После успешного импорта, вы увидите список всех доступных конфигураций.
Выберите нужную конфигурацию и нажмите кнопку «Подключиться». Приложение выполнит процесс подключения к серверу и, если все настройки указаны правильно, установит соединение. После установления соединения, вы сможете использовать все преимущества OpenVPN и безопасно обмениваться данными через зашифрованное соединение.
- Установите клиентское приложение OpenVPN на вашу операционную систему;
- Загрузите конфигурационный файл OpenVPN с сервера;
- Импортируйте конфигурацию в клиентское приложение;
- Выберите нужную конфигурацию и подключитесь к серверу;
- Наслаждайтесь безопасным соединением и обменом данными через OpenVPN.
Преимущества и возможности своего OpenVPN сервера
Один из основных преимуществ своего OpenVPN сервера — полный контроль над безопасностью данных. Публичные провайдеры VPN могут собирать информацию о ваших активностях в сети и передавать ее третьим лицам в коммерческих или государственных целях. Создав свой собственный сервер, вы можете быть уверены в том, что весь трафик будет шифроваться и никто, кроме вас, не будет иметь доступа к вашим данным.
Еще одним преимуществом является возможность обхода географических блокировок. Некоторые интернет-сервисы ограничивают доступ к своему контенту на определенных территориях. С помощью своего OpenVPN сервера вы сможете подключиться к интернету через другую страну и обойти эти ограничения. Например, вы сможете смотреть фильмы и сериалы, которые недоступны в вашей стране, или пользоваться заблокированными мессенджерами и социальными сетями.
Создание своего OpenVPN сервера также предоставляет гибкость настройки сетевых параметров. Вы сами определяете, сколько устройств будет подключено к серверу и каким образом будет организован доступ к вашей локальной сети. Также вы сможете настроить фильтрацию трафика и устанавливать дополнительные меры безопасности в соответствии с вашими потребностями. Все это позволяет создать VPN-сервер, который идеально подходит для ваших конкретных целей и требований.
Основные рекомендации по безопасности настройки OpenVPN сервера
1. Обновляйте программное обеспечение: Регулярное обновление программного обеспечения вашего OpenVPN сервера является важным шагом к обеспечению безопасности. Постоянные обновления помогут закрыть известные уязвимости и улучшат общую безопасность вашего сервера.
2. Установите сильные пароли: Слабые пароли могут стать причиной успешного взлома вашего OpenVPN сервера. Установите длинные и сложные пароли, содержащие различные типы символов (цифры, буквы верхнего/нижнего регистра, символы пунктуации). Кроме того, регулярно изменяйте пароли для повышения уровня безопасности.
3. Используйте двухфакторную аутентификацию: Двухфакторная аутентификация – это дополнительный слой безопасности, который требует от пользователя предоставить два различных вида идентификации для доступа к серверу. Это может быть сочетание пароля и одноразового кода, получаемого через мобильное устройство или по электронной почте. Включение двухфакторной аутентификации значительно повысит безопасность вашего OpenVPN сервера.
Заключение
В данной статье мы рассмотрели важность проверки работоспособности и возможные проблемы, которые могут возникнуть при настройке Openvpn сервера. Мы обсудили несколько методов проверки работоспособности, включая проверку соединения и логирование событий. Также мы рассмотрели некоторые распространенные проблемы и возможные способы их устранения.
Проверка работоспособности является важным шагом в установке и настройке Openvpn сервера. Благодаря этому вы сможете обнаружить и устранить возможные проблемы до того, как они станут серьезными. Кроме того, регулярное тестирование поможет поддерживать стабильную и надежную работу вашего сервера.
Если вы обнаружите какие-либо проблемы при проверке работоспособности, не паникуйте. Ваша проблема, скорее всего, решаема, и существует множество ресурсов, где вы можете найти советы и руководства по устранению проблем.
Надеюсь, что данная статья помогла вам лучше понять, почему проверка работоспособности и устранение проблем являются важными аспектами при настройке Openvpn сервера. Следуйте переданным рекомендациям и не стесняйтесь обращаться за помощью, если у вас возникают трудности.